List of Cardinal Health's Acquisitions

lockFilter this list
Cardinal Health has completed a total of 30 acquisitions. Peak acquisition years include 2015 with 5, 2024 with 4, and 2016 with 4. Acquisitions have taken place in 2 countries: United States (28 acquisitions) and United Kingdom (1). The acquisitions span 16 sectors, with the most active being Healthcare IT (3), Cardiac and Vascular Disorders (3), and Healthcare Booking Platforms (2). Over the last five years (2020–2025), the average number of acquisitions per year was 1, and the current calendar year has seen 0 acquisitions so far. The most recent acquisition was Solaris Health, a healthcare foundation engaged in healthcare platforms, founded in 2020 and located in Fort Lauderdale, which closed in August 2025 for $1.9B.
